Abstract
A motor is provided in a shell. The motor includes a stator having an outer peripheral surface facing an inner peripheral surface of the shell, a rotor rotatably disposed inside the stator, and a nonmagnetic film disposed between the outer peripheral surface of the stator and the inner peripheral surface of the shell.

12. A motor disposed in a shell, the motor comprising:
-
a stator having an outer peripheral surface facing an inner peripheral surface of the shell; a rotor rotatably disposed inside the stator; and a nonmagnetic film disposed between the outer peripheral surface of the stator and the inner peripheral surface of the shell, wherein the outer peripheral surface of the stator has a contact surface which is in contact with the inner peripheral surface of the shell, and a non-contact surface which is not in contact the inner peripheral surface, and wherein the nonmagnetic film is disposed between the contact surface and the inner peripheral surface of the shell and is not disposed between the non-contact surface and the inner peripheral surface of the shell. - View Dependent Claims (17, 18)

15. A method for manufacturing a motor, the method comprising the steps of:
-
preparing a stator; attaching a nonmagnetic film on an outer peripheral surface of the stator; fitting the stator into a shell by shrink fitting to dispose the nonmagnetic film between the outer peripheral surface of the stator and an inner peripheral surface of the shell; and mounting a rotor inside the stator. - View Dependent Claims (16)
